One such tropism is gravitropism, or the growth or movement of a plant with respect to gravity. Plant … fechters furnitureWebJul 7, 2024 · How does gravity affect us humans? Our bodies expect a blood pressure gradient. Higher blood pressure in the head raises an alarm: The body has too much blood! Within two to three days of weightlessness, astronauts can lose as much as 22 percent of their blood volume as a result of that errant message.
